Rule 15. Judgment for Minors: Friendly Suits
A. When any judgment is granted to a minor or when any monies are recovered in any Court proceeding by a next friend or guardian ad litem for or on behalf of a minor in excess of one thousand dollars ($1000.00) over sums allowed for paying costs and expenses including medical bills and attorney's fee, the assigned judge entering such judgment or order shall immediately transfer the case to the Probate Division.
